Bruneau Dunes contains North America's largest single-structured sand dune. The highest peak rises about 660 feet above the Visitor's Center trailhead. The six mile hike starts and ends at the Visitor's Center, which contains exhibits of area wildlife and fossils as well as a small gift shop.
REACHING THE TRAILHEAD
From Mountain Home drive south 15 miles via Highway 51 and turn left on Highway 78. Drive 2 miles and turn right on Bruneau Dunes Road. Continue 1 mile and park at the Bruneau Sand Dunes Visitor's Center after paying the $4 day-use fee.
